For B.Sc Radiology admission at Malla Reddy University, Hyderabad, it is essential that you meet the eligibility criteria. You must have completed intermediate/ 10+2 equivalent, with one of the following subject combinations - Biology, Physics, Chemistry and Mathematics.
For admission to Science courses, you are required to have passed your 10+2 or equivalent examination in relevant subjects with at least 50% marks in the qualifying examination at the 10+2 level. Admission is given based on National Level Common Entrance Tests/ State Common Entrance Test (if any)/ Qualifying examination on merit.
